80 Neal St, London WC2H 9PA
Family restaurant | Homeless service | Indian takeaway
This Covent Garden restaurant, inspired by the 1940s, offers a casual dining experience featuring authentic tandoori dishes and Punjabi specialties, seamlessly blending tradition with a welcoming atmosphere.